Flathead Lake is renowned for crystal clear water, and it is the largest natural freshwater lake west of the Mississippi. While the lake is huge and never crowded, you will enjoy fishing, boating, skiing and swimming on what is surely one of the best lakes in the country! The water in the lake is lowered about 10' each winter to provide storage room for all of the spring melt from the snow in the mountains; the lake will be close to full pool by the end of May each year. From the Polson Chamber's website: "The broad, sweeping Mission Valley, south of Polson, is bordered by the rugged, snow-capped Mission Mountains. At the foot of the mountains is Flathead Lake. Flathead Lake is the largest natural freshwater lake in the United States, west of the Mississippi River. Studies at the Flathead Biological Station show that water quality in Flathead Lake is among the best in the world. The Flathead River flows through Polson and features the Seli’š Ksanka Qlispe’, formerly Kerr Dam. The dam is located at the outlet of Flathead Lake in Polson. Just south of Polson, visitors can see large herds of bison, elk, deer, antelope and barn sheep at the National Bison Range at Moiese. Bird watchers will enjoy the Ninepipes and Pablo Wildlife Refuges. Visit one of our museums, The Miracle of America, the Polson-Flathead Historical Museum, or the Peoples Center in Pablo. All offer many displays and historic memorabilia. Polson also has several city parks situated along the lake and the beautiful Polson Golf Course."
